We are proud to honor Kevin Muldoon as our May 2025 Employee of the Month! Kevin brings a wealth of life experience, a strong work ethic, and a positive attitude that make him an outstanding member of the StaffEx team.
Kevin was born in Parkersburg, West Virginia, and spent his early years in Vienna, WV before moving to Leominster, Massachusetts, where he graduated from Leominster High School in 1980. He began his higher education journey at the University of Charleston from 1980 to 1982 and found his calling in the culinary arts shortly after.
His cooking career started at Steak & Ale Restaurant in Charleston, WV and truly took off when he moved to Poughkeepsie, NY. There, he pursued formal training at the prestigious Culinary Institute of America in Hyde Park, NY, graduating in November Kevin’s culinary journey led him to spend most of his career in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, honing his craft and making a name for himself in the hospitality industry.
He later lived in Pensacola, Florida, where he worked for none other than Jimmy Buffett. Today, Kevin resides in Jacksonville, FL, continuing to bring his dedication, professionalism, and enthusiasm to every opportunity.
Kevin is currently serving as a professional chef for the Salvation Army, where he continues to share his passion for cooking. His supervisor, Gilberto, says Kevin is a wonderful cook and a delight to work with—high praise that reflects the impact Kevin has on those around him.
At 62, Kevin is a shining example of lifelong passion and commitment. His diverse background and rich professional history bring unique value to our team, and we are grateful for his contributions.
